What "streamlining a business process" actually means (and what it isn't)

A business process is a repeatable series of steps that turns inputs into outputs for a customer. Onboarding a new client, closing the books, fulfilling an order, moving a signed deal into delivery: each is a process, not a task and not a tool. Streamlining it means removing the waste and friction from that end-to-end flow so the same output costs less time, less rework, and less coordination.

Notice what that definition does not say. It does not say "add software." Streamlining is subtraction first. You are looking for the steps that exist out of habit, the approvals nobody reads, the handoffs where work sits in a queue, and the rework caused by bad inputs upstream. Software comes at the end, and only for the steps that survive the cull.

The whole method is a loop, not a one-time cleanup:

The order matters. Each step depends on the one before it. You cannot measure a process you have not mapped, you cannot automate a process you have not standardized, and you cannot prove anything improved if you never set a baseline. Hold onto this spine; everything below hangs off it.

Why the obvious approach (just automate it) backfires

There is a phrase in process work for what happens when you skip the early steps: "paving the cow path." Cows wandered a crooked path through a field, someone paved it, and now there is a permanent crooked road. Automating an undocumented or broken process does the same thing. It takes the dysfunction you have and makes it permanent, faster, and harder to see.

Automation amplifies whatever process you point it at. Point it at a clean process and you get clean output at scale. Point it at one with a redundant approval step and a bad upstream input, and you now produce wrong output faster, with the error baked into a tool nobody wants to unwind. The tool is the last twenty percent of the work. The discipline of mapping, measuring, and eliminating is the first eighty.

Step 1: Map the process you actually have

The first mistake almost everyone makes is mapping the process from a conference room, drawing the version they think happens. The documented process and the lived process always diverge. People route around broken steps, add informal checks, and skip approvals when they are in a hurry. If you map the imagined version, you optimize a fiction.

So go to where the work happens (Lean calls this "gemba," the actual place) and observe or interview the people doing it. Ask them to walk you through a real recent case, click by click and handoff by handoff. Write down what they actually do, including the workarounds.

Start high-level with a SIPOC, a one-page map of Suppliers, Inputs, Process, Outputs, and Customers that captures the process in roughly five to seven steps. It forces you to name who feeds the process and who receives the result before you get lost in detail. From there, drill into a detailed map.

For the detailed view, use a swimlane diagram or BPMN. BPMN (Business Process Model and Notation) is the de facto standard graphical notation for process diagrams; version 2.0 was released in January 2011 and is ratified as the international standard ISO/IEC 19510, maintained by the Object Management Group. Its whole point, per OMG, is to be readable by business stakeholders and technical implementers at the same time, "precise enough to allow BPMN diagrams to be translated into software process components" while staying "an easy-to-use flowchart-like notation." You do not need to learn all of BPMN. A boxes-and-arrows swimlane that marks every handoff and every decision point is enough to start.

Mark those handoffs and decisions in red. They are where work waits in a queue, where context gets lost between people, and where things fall through the cracks. They are also where your biggest wins will come from.

Step 2: Measure where time, rework, and waste really go

A map shows you the shape of the process. Measurement shows you where it hurts. Without a baseline you will fix the loudest complaint instead of the biggest bottleneck, and you will have no way to prove anything improved later.

Capture four numbers for the end-to-end process:

  • Cycle time: total elapsed time from first step to delivered output, including waiting.
  • Wait time: how much of that cycle is work sitting in a queue versus being actively worked. In most office processes, wait time dwarfs work time.
  • Handoff count: how many times the work changes hands. Each handoff is a chance for delay and lost context.
  • Rework rate: how often a step has to be redone because of a bad input or a missed detail upstream.

Then hunt for the eight wastes of Lean, remembered by the acronym DOWNTIME. Waste is anything that consumes resources without creating value for the customer:

WasteWhat it looks like in an office process
DefectsErrors that force rework: wrong data, missed requirements, redone deliverables
OverproductionProducing reports or steps nobody uses
WaitingWork stuck in a queue waiting for an approval or a reply
Non-utilized talentSkilled people doing rote work, or decisions stuck above their level
TransportationMoving information between systems and tools that do not talk
InventoryBacklogs of half-finished work piling up between steps
MotionPeople hunting for files, context, or "what did we decide?"
Extra processingRedundant approvals, duplicate data entry, steps that add no value

This is the Define and Measure mindset from DMAIC (Define, Measure, Analyze, Improve, Control), the data-driven improvement cycle ASQ describes as "a structured problem-solving approach used to improve existing processes." You do not need a formal project charter for a single workflow, but you do need a clear problem statement and the numbers above before you touch anything.

Finally, prioritize on impact versus effort. Fix the bottleneck that costs the most time or causes the most rework, not the one that generates the most Slack messages.

Step 3: The bottleneck most guides leave blank, the meeting-to-execution gap

Here is where almost every "streamline your processes" article goes silent. They map the CRM-to-invoice flow and the approval chain, and they completely ignore the place where modern knowledge work actually breaks: the handoff from a meeting to the work that is supposed to follow it.

Think about it through the DOWNTIME lens. A decision gets made on a Google Meet call. An action item gets assigned verbally. Then the call ends and that information lives only in someone's memory and a few scattered notes. A week later nobody is sure who owned what, so you get a status-chasing thread (waiting), a deliverable built against a misremembered decision (defects), and a senior person re-explaining what was already agreed (non-utilized talent). That is three of the eight wastes, generated by one unmanaged handoff, and it does not appear on most process maps at all.

The fix is to capture the meeting at the source so it becomes a clean process input instead of a memory test. Step 4: Eliminate and standardize before you automate

With the map drawn and the waste measured, start cutting. Remove steps that add no value: the approval that is rubber-stamped every time, the report nobody opens, the duplicate data entry between two systems. Consolidate work that two teams do twice. Pull decisions down to the level that can actually make them, instead of escalating by default.

Then standardize what is left. This is the Control phase of DMAIC, and skipping it is why so many "improvements" quietly revert within a quarter. Write the standard operating procedure from the corrected map, not the old one. Document who does what, in what order, with what inputs and what definition of done. A process that lives only in one person's head is not streamlined; it is a single point of failure waiting for that person to take a vacation.

Only now, with a leaner and documented process, do you have something worth automating. Automating before this step just paves the cow path. Automating after it means you are pointing software at a flow that already works.

Step 5: Automate the right tasks, and only those

Automation is step five, not step one, and it applies to specific tasks, not whole processes. Look at the standardized map and pick out the steps that are repeatable, rules-based, and high-volume. Those are your candidates. Keep the judgment work human.

Concrete examples of good automation targets:

  • Moving a closed deal from the CRM into the project tracker with the fields pre-filled.

Step 6: Monitor, control, and make improvement continuous

A streamlined process is not a finished project. Without monitoring it drifts back. Set two or three KPIs that match your baseline (cycle time, rework rate, on-time rate) and put a review cadence on the calendar, monthly or quarterly. When a number slips, you catch it before it becomes the old normal.

Close the loop with the people doing the work, because they will see the drift before any dashboard does. And when this process is humming, do not stop. Re-run the six steps on the next-biggest bottleneck. Streamlining is a habit you build into how the company runs, not a one-off event. A worked example: streamlining the sales-to-delivery handoff

Make it concrete. Take the moment a deal closes and has to move into delivery, a process that breaks at almost every agency and services team.

Current state (mapped from observation). Sales closes the deal and emails the account manager a quick summary. There was a kickoff call where the client described what they wanted, but only the salesperson was on it and their notes are three bullet points. The account manager guesses at scope, the delivery team starts building, and two weeks in the client says "that is not what we agreed on the call." Rework, an awkward conversation, and a blown timeline.

Mapping shows the breaks: the kickoff decisions live in one person's memory (waiting plus defects), the handoff to delivery loses context (transportation), and the rework is pure defect waste. Measuring shows the average deal takes eleven days to truly start delivery, with a third needing significant rework.

After the loop. The kickoff call is recorded and summarized automatically, so the decisions, owners, and scope live in a shared link, not a memory. The handoff step is standardized: a documented checklist with the summary link, the signed scope, and the owners attached. The redundant "re-summarize for the team" step is eliminated because the summary already exists. The CRM-to-tracker move is automated. Delivery now starts against the actual agreed scope, rework drops, and the eleven days shrink because the work no longer waits on a manual handoff.

That is the whole method in one workflow: map, measure, eliminate (including the meeting gap), standardize, automate, monitor. Copy the pattern onto your next process. Frequently asked questions

How long does it take to streamline a process?

Scope it to a single value stream, not the whole company. One well-bounded process (client onboarding, the sales-to-delivery handoff, monthly close) is usually a one-to-three week effort to map, measure, and redesign, plus an ongoing monitoring cadence. Trying to "streamline the whole business" at once is how these projects stall. Pick one painful process, run the loop, ship it, then move to the next.

Which tool should I start with?

None. The first tools you reach for should be a whiteboard or a diagramming app for mapping, and a spreadsheet for your baseline metrics. Automation and integration tools come at step five, after you have eliminated waste and standardized the process. If you start by shopping for software, you will optimize for what the tool does instead of what the process needs.

Do I need Six Sigma certification to do this?

No. Borrow the discipline, not the bureaucracy. The valuable parts (map the real process, baseline metrics, hunt the eight wastes, standardize and monitor) are learnable in an afternoon and applicable immediately. Certification matters if you are running large manufacturing or compliance programs. For streamlining a knowledge-work process, the DMAIC mindset is enough.
